Title: Junko Sweet: Innovator in Trade Compliance Systems
Introduction
Junko Sweet is a prominent inventor based in Long Beach, CA (US). She has made significant contributions to the field of trade compliance through her innovative patents. With a total of 2 patents, her work focuses on improving the classification of products for tariff purposes.
Latest Patents
One of her latest patents is titled "Harmonized tariff schedule classification using decision tree database." This invention discloses a system and method for classifying products based on Harmonized Tariff Schedule (HTS) codes using an integrated Trade Compliance System (TCS). The system allows analysts to navigate through a decision tree that includes questions about the product's nature, ultimately leading to the assignment of a specific HTS code. Another notable patent is "System and method for supporting a tariff code selection." This invention provides a database for storing commodity codes associated with tariff codes used in importing countries. The system is designed to enhance the efficiency of tariff code selection by searching for similar commodity codes when no direct hits are found.
